CASH

Volume 5 · 65 words · 1823 Edition

in a commercial style, signifies the stock or ready money which a merchant or other person has in his present disposal to negotiate; so called from the French term caisse, i.e. "chest or coffer," for the keeping of money.

M. Savary shows that the management of the cash of a company is the most considerable article, and that wherein its good or ill success depends.
